Loss of wages

You should include information about lost wages when filing an accident-related claim. To prove lost income, you may submit pay stubs or W-2s. Also, you can submit a tax return, in the event that it is applicable, as well as other relevant documents for the year that ended. Other documents that are required include bank statements, correspondence relating to finance, as well as tax returns.

It is also important to include the loss of wages as well as other financial benefits, such as pay bonuses and other perks. Sometimes, the incident may have aggravated or caused existing issues. In these cases, compensation may also include these benefits. Loss of earnings can be easily proven by submitting the most recent paycheck, although you might also have to prove that you're still making a regular income.

Insurance policies typically provide compensation for lost wages. However you must prove the loss in order to receive compensation. You will need to gather the required documentation, like a letter from your doctor click through the up coming article or your employer, to prove this. It is helpful to provide an original copy of your police report. The report should also contain your most recent pay check and the previous year's earnings. Compare the two figures to see the amount you've lost.

Medical bills

You may be eligible to receive compensation for medical expenses if you've been injured in an accident. However, if your insurance coverage doesn't cover the costs then you'll have to pay for them on your own. PIP covers up to $8,000 for medical expenses. PIP also covers co-pays and deductibles for certain health insurance policies. Insurance may cover part or all of your medical bills if you are injured in a car accident. However, you have to know what insurance coverage you have.

Medical bills are one of the most frequent expenses relating to an accident. They can be costly but shouldn't deter you from seeking treatment after an accident. You can present receipts and medical bills to ensure that your claim for indemnity covers medical expenses. The damage to pain and suffering is called a "damage"

The damages for pain and suffering are usually a significant part of claims for injuries. These damages can vary from minor inconveniences to life-altering injuries. The damages are not always quantifiable but are based on the severity of the incident and the length of time of time it will take to recover. These damages are awarded to you to help you to continue living your life.

In addition to the economic damages in addition to the economic damages, pain and suffering damages are important to receive adequate compensation for your injuries. While economic damages are much easier to determine by juries, such as medical bills or lost wages, it could be difficult to assign a dollar amount to the pain and suffering.

To establish the extent of your suffering and pain, you will have to collect evidence of your physical and psychological injuries. Most of the time your doctor's notes as well as medical records will back up your claim. For psychological trauma, you might also be able rely on notes from therapy sessions or appointments with a mental health professional. In addition, witnesses may give statements regarding the severity of your suffering.

It can be difficult to quantify the extent of suffering and pain you've suffered as a result of a car crash. However, there is evidence to show the extent of your suffering. Although it is difficult to measure the pain that a person feels after a car accident A doctor can assist you in determining how severe your pain was. A restricted range of motion within a particular joint or tenderness when touching an part of the body could be described as pain.

Vehicle damage

If you've been in a car accident and were injured, you may be interested in submitting an accident claim for vehicle damage compensation. The insurance company will pay for repairs to your car as long as they're covered under your insurance policy. Fortunately, vehicle damage claims aren't as complicated to process as you think.

The insurance company can pay for the repairs to your car or replace it with a new one or the actual cash value (ACV) of the vehicle. Typically, the insurance provider will choose to pay for the ACV, which is the market value of your vehicle at the time of the accident. In addition, you'll receive money when your vehicle is damaged beyond repair.

If you file a car accident claim for damages it is important to record the scene. Take photos of the damaged vehicle as well as any injuries you suffered. If there were any contributing factors to the accident Take pictures of these as well. This information is essential to your case, for instance when a driver failed to obey a traffic rule or the road was poorly maintained.

After filing a vehicle accident claim for damages an insurance adjuster will evaluate the damage to your vehicle, and offer you an estimate. You can choose to hire your own mechanic to make repairs or accept the estimate offered by the adjuster. Sometimes, you'll need negotiate to secure the total amount you deserve. If the difference is significant it could be possible to sue.

Limitations law

While you've probably heard about the time limit for filing a personal injury claim you might be unsure of what it means for your specific situation. It's best to speak with a personal injury attorney to ensure that you're compliance with the applicable laws. The statutes can be extended in various ways.

The time limit to file a personal injury case begins when you realize that you've been injured. Certain kinds of accidents may not trigger this time limit. Inhaling a chemical may cause symptoms for years or decades after. In the same way, if you're victimized by the accident, the statute of limitations for filing a wrongful deaths claim may be extended.

It is best to determine how much time you have before beginning work on your case. You have a year to file a claim in the event that you are injured. However, you may file an injury claim even if the statute has expired. Whatever the time frame you're required to file your claim, you should do it as soon as possible. The earlier you file the more likely you are of a successful outcome.

The statute of limitations in New York State for personal injury claims is three years from the date of the incident. This timeframe may be shorter in other states, depending on the parties involved. However, it is important to keep in mind that this deadline can be extended in some cases for claims that are serious.
